European Football Clubs is the central voice for professional European clubs, recognised by both UEFA and FIFA as the sole independent body for clubs in Europe. With a robust and growing membership now exceeding 800 clubs across UEFA’s 55 national associations, EFC champions the issues that matter most to every club, regardless of size. Under the leadership of Chairman Nasser Al-Khelaïfi and a diverse Board representing clubs across Europe, EFC is committed to safeguarding, strengthening, and promoting its members’ interests.

Founded in 2008, EFC has delivered impactful programmes such as the FIFA Club Protection Programme and the UEFA Club Benefits Programme. In September 2024, the EFC Board approved revisions to EFC’s organisational regulations, amending the membership structure. This update merges the Partner/Network category into the Associated Member category across the respective Subdivisions, meaning that all clubs within the EFC family are now recognised as “true members.”
